कॉलबैक फंक्शन
- कॉलबैक फंक्शन: बाइनरी ऑप्शन ट्रेडिंग के लिए एक विस्तृत गाइड
बाइनरी ऑप्शन ट्रेडिंग एक जटिल क्षेत्र है जिसमें कई तकनीकी और रणनीतिक अवधारणाओं की समझ आवश्यक होती है। बाइनरी ऑप्शन में सफल होने के लिए, व्यापारियों को न केवल बाजार की गतिशीलता को समझना चाहिए, बल्कि प्रोग्रामिंग अवधारणाओं की भी जानकारी होनी चाहिए जो स्वचालित ट्रेडिंग सिस्टम और संकेतकों को चलाने में मदद करती हैं। इस लेख में, हम "कॉलबैक फंक्शन" की अवधारणा को विस्तार से समझेंगे, इसकी परिभाषा, उपयोग, और बाइनरी ऑप्शन ट्रेडिंग में इसके महत्व पर प्रकाश डालेंगे।
- कॉलबैक फंक्शन क्या है?**
एक कॉलबैक फंक्शन एक ऐसा फंक्शन है जो किसी अन्य फंक्शन को एक तर्क के रूप में पास किया जाता है। यह तब निष्पादित होता है जब वह फंक्शन जो इसे स्वीकार करता है, अपना काम पूरा कर लेता है। सरल शब्दों में, यह एक फंक्शन के भीतर एक फंक्शन है जो बाद में कॉल किया जाता है।
इसे समझने के लिए, एक उदाहरण लेते हैं। मान लीजिए कि आपके पास एक फंक्शन है जो डेटा डाउनलोड करता है। डेटा डाउनलोड होने के बाद, आप कुछ कार्रवाई करना चाहते हैं, जैसे कि डेटा को प्रदर्शित करना या उसका विश्लेषण करना। आप एक कॉलबैक फंक्शन का उपयोग कर सकते हैं ताकि डेटा डाउनलोड होने के बाद स्वचालित रूप से वह कार्रवाई की जा सके।
- कॉलबैक फंक्शन का सिंटैक्स**
विभिन्न प्रोग्रामिंग भाषाओं में कॉलबैक फंक्शन के सिंटैक्स में थोड़ा अंतर हो सकता है, लेकिन मूल सिद्धांत समान रहता है। सामान्य तौर पर, कॉलबैक फंक्शन को एक तर्क के रूप में पारित किया जाता है, और फिर उस फंक्शन के भीतर कॉल किया जाता है जो इसे स्वीकार करता है।
उदाहरण के लिए, जावास्क्रिप्ट में:
```javascript function downloadData(url, callback) {
// डेटा डाउनलोड करने का कोड // ... callback(data); // डेटा डाउनलोड होने के बाद कॉलबैक फंक्शन को कॉल करना
}
function processData(data) {
// डेटा को संसाधित करने का कोड console.log(data);
}
downloadData("https://example.com/data.json", processData); ```
इस उदाहरण में, `processData` फंक्शन एक कॉलबैक फंक्शन है जिसे `downloadData` फंक्शन को पास किया गया है। जब `downloadData` फंक्शन डेटा डाउनलोड करना पूरा कर लेता है, तो यह `processData` फंक्शन को कॉल करता है, डेटा को तर्क के रूप में पास करता है।
- बाइनरी ऑप्शन ट्रेडिंग में कॉलबैक फंक्शन का उपयोग**
बाइनरी ऑप्शन ट्रेडिंग में, कॉलबैक फंक्शन का उपयोग विभिन्न कार्यों को स्वचालित करने के लिए किया जा सकता है, जैसे:
- **सिग्नल जेनरेट करना:** तकनीकी विश्लेषण संकेतकों (जैसे मूविंग एवरेज, आरएसआई, एमएसीडी) का उपयोग करके सिग्नल जेनरेट करने के लिए कॉलबैक फंक्शन का उपयोग किया जा सकता है। जब कोई इंडिकेटर सिग्नल उत्पन्न करता है, तो कॉलबैक फंक्शन एक ट्रेड खोलने या बंद करने के लिए ट्रिगर किया जा सकता है।
- **ऑटोमेटेड ट्रेडिंग:** कॉलबैक फंक्शन का उपयोग ऑटोमेटेड ट्रेडिंग सिस्टम बनाने के लिए किया जा सकता है जो पूर्व-निर्धारित नियमों के आधार पर स्वचालित रूप से ट्रेड खोलते और बंद करते हैं।
- **जोखिम प्रबंधन:** कॉलबैक फंक्शन का उपयोग जोखिम प्रबंधन रणनीतियों को लागू करने के लिए किया जा सकता है, जैसे कि स्टॉप-लॉस ऑर्डर और टेक-प्रॉफिट ऑर्डर सेट करना।
- **बैकटेस्टिंग:** कॉलबैक फंक्शन का उपयोग बैकटेस्टिंग रणनीतियों को लागू करने के लिए किया जा सकता है, जिससे व्यापारियों को ऐतिहासिक डेटा पर अपनी रणनीतियों का परीक्षण करने और उनकी प्रभावशीलता का मूल्यांकन करने की अनुमति मिलती है।
- **रीयल-टाइम डेटा अपडेट:** कॉलबैक फंक्शन का उपयोग रीयल-टाइम डेटा को अपडेट करने और प्रदर्शित करने के लिए किया जा सकता है, जैसे कि मूल्य चार्ट और बाजार समाचार।
- कॉलबैक फंक्शन के लाभ**
बाइनरी ऑप्शन ट्रेडिंग में कॉलबैक फंक्शन का उपयोग करने के कई लाभ हैं:
- **स्वचालन:** कॉलबैक फंक्शन कार्यों को स्वचालित करने में मदद करते हैं, जिससे व्यापारियों को समय और प्रयास की बचत होती है।
- **लचीलापन:** कॉलबैक फंक्शन लचीले होते हैं और विभिन्न प्रकार के कार्यों को करने के लिए अनुकूलित किए जा सकते हैं।
- **पुन: प्रयोज्यता:** कॉलबैक फंक्शन को विभिन्न संदर्भों में पुन: उपयोग किया जा सकता है, जिससे कोड की पुन: प्रयोज्यता बढ़ती है।
- **मॉड्यूलरिटी:** कॉलबैक फंक्शन कोड को अधिक मॉड्यूलर और व्यवस्थित बनाने में मदद करते हैं।
- कॉलबैक फंक्शन के उदाहरण बाइनरी ऑप्शन ट्रेडिंग में**
यहां बाइनरी ऑप्शन ट्रेडिंग में कॉलबैक फंक्शन के कुछ विशिष्ट उदाहरण दिए गए हैं:
- **मूविंग एवरेज क्रॉसओवर रणनीति:** एक कॉलबैक फंक्शन का उपयोग तब ट्रिगर करने के लिए किया जा सकता है जब दो मूविंग एवरेज एक दूसरे को पार करते हैं। यह एक संभावित ट्रेड सिग्नल हो सकता है। मूविंग एवरेज
- **आरएसआई ओवरबॉट/ओवरसोल्ड रणनीति:** एक कॉलबैक फंक्शन का उपयोग तब ट्रिगर करने के लिए किया जा सकता है जब आरएसआई (रिलेटिव स्ट्रेंथ इंडेक्स) एक निश्चित स्तर से ऊपर या नीचे चला जाता है। यह ओवरबॉट या ओवरसोल्ड स्थितियों का संकेत दे सकता है।
- **एमएसीडी हिस्टोग्राम क्रॉसओवर रणनीति:** एक कॉलबैक फंक्शन का उपयोग तब ट्रिगर करने के लिए किया जा सकता है जब एमएसीडी (मूविंग एवरेज कन्वर्जेंस डाइवर्जेंस) हिस्टोग्राम शून्य रेखा को पार करता है। यह एक संभावित ट्रेंड रिवर्सल का संकेत दे सकता है।
- **वॉल्यूम विश्लेषण:** वॉल्यूम विश्लेषण के आधार पर ट्रेड सिग्नल जेनरेट करने के लिए कॉलबैक फंक्शन का उपयोग किया जा सकता है। उदाहरण के लिए, एक कॉलबैक फंक्शन को तब ट्रिगर किया जा सकता है जब वॉल्यूम में अचानक वृद्धि होती है।
- **समाचार ईवेंट आधारित ट्रेडिंग:** समाचार ईवेंट के जारी होने पर स्वचालित रूप से ट्रेड खोलने या बंद करने के लिए कॉलबैक फंक्शन का उपयोग किया जा सकता है।
- कॉलबैक फंक्शन और एसिंक्रोनस प्रोग्रामिंग**
कॉलबैक फंक्शन अक्सर एसिंक्रोनस प्रोग्रामिंग के साथ उपयोग किए जाते हैं। एसिंक्रोनस प्रोग्रामिंग एक ऐसी तकनीक है जो प्रोग्राम को एक साथ कई कार्यों को करने की अनुमति देती है, बिना एक कार्य के पूरा होने का इंतजार किए।
बाइनरी ऑप्शन ट्रेडिंग में, एसिंक्रोनस प्रोग्रामिंग का उपयोग रीयल-टाइम डेटा को संसाधित करने और तेजी से बदलते बाजार की स्थितियों पर प्रतिक्रिया करने के लिए किया जा सकता है। कॉलबैक फंक्शन का उपयोग एसिंक्रोनस कार्यों के पूरा होने पर प्रतिक्रिया करने के लिए किया जा सकता है।
- कॉलबैक फंक्शन और प्रॉमिस/async/await**
आधुनिक जावास्क्रिप्ट में, कॉलबैक फंक्शन को प्रॉमिस और `async/await` जैसी तकनीकों से बदला जा रहा है। ये तकनीकें एसिंक्रोनस कोड को अधिक पठनीय और प्रबंधनीय बनाती हैं। हालांकि, कॉलबैक फंक्शन अभी भी कई पुराने सिस्टम और पुस्तकालयों में उपयोग किए जाते हैं, इसलिए उनकी अवधारणा को समझना महत्वपूर्ण है।
- कॉलबैक फंक्शन लिखते समय ध्यान रखने योग्य बातें**
- **त्रुटि प्रबंधन:** कॉलबैक फंक्शन में त्रुटियों को ठीक से संभालना महत्वपूर्ण है। यदि कोई त्रुटि होती है, तो कॉलबैक फंक्शन को त्रुटि को लॉग करना चाहिए या उचित कार्रवाई करनी चाहिए।
- **प्रदर्शन:** कॉलबैक फंक्शन के प्रदर्शन पर ध्यान देना महत्वपूर्ण है। यदि कॉलबैक फंक्शन धीमा है, तो यह समग्र सिस्टम के प्रदर्शन को प्रभावित कर सकता है।
- **स्पष्टता:** कॉलबैक फंक्शन को स्पष्ट और समझने में आसान होना चाहिए। यह सुनिश्चित करने में मदद करेगा कि कोड को बनाए रखना और डिबग करना आसान है।
- **सुरक्षा:** कॉलबैक फंक्शन को सुरक्षित होना चाहिए। यह सुनिश्चित करने में मदद करेगा कि कोई दुर्भावनापूर्ण कोड निष्पादित नहीं किया जा रहा है।
- निष्कर्ष**
कॉलबैक फंक्शन बाइनरी ऑप्शन ट्रेडिंग में एक शक्तिशाली उपकरण हैं जो कार्यों को स्वचालित करने, लचीलापन बढ़ाने और कोड को अधिक मॉड्यूलर बनाने में मदद करते हैं। हालांकि प्रॉमिस और `async/await` जैसी आधुनिक तकनीकें कॉलबैक फंक्शन को प्रतिस्थापित कर रही हैं, लेकिन उनकी अवधारणा को समझना अभी भी महत्वपूर्ण है, खासकर पुराने सिस्टम और पुस्तकालयों के साथ काम करते समय। बाइनरी ऑप्शन ट्रेडिंग में सफलता के लिए, व्यापारियों को कॉलबैक फंक्शन और एसिंक्रोनस प्रोग्रामिंग की बुनियादी बातों को समझना चाहिए। ट्रेडिंग मनोविज्ञान और धन प्रबंधन जैसी अन्य महत्वपूर्ण अवधारणाओं के साथ मिलकर, कॉलबैक फंक्शन एक व्यापारी को अधिक प्रभावी और सफल बना सकते हैं। जोखिम अस्वीकरण हमेशा ध्यान में रखें।
तकनीकी संकेतक चार्ट पैटर्न मूल्य कार्रवाई फंडामेंटल विश्लेषण ट्रेडिंग रणनीति मनी मैनेजमेंट जोखिम प्रबंधन ऑटोमेटेड ट्रेडिंग बैकटेस्टिंग रीयल-टाइम डेटा एसिंक्रोनस प्रोग्रामिंग प्रॉमिस async/await त्रुटि प्रबंधन प्रदर्शन अनुकूलन बाइनरी ऑप्शन ब्रोकर बाइनरी ऑप्शन रणनीति वॉल्यूम विश्लेषण समाचार ट्रेडिंग ट्रेडिंग प्लेटफॉर्म बाइनरी ऑप्शन जोखिम
अभी ट्रेडिंग शुरू करें
IQ Option पर रजिस्टर करें (न्यूनतम जमा $10) Pocket Option में खाता खोलें (न्यूनतम जमा $5)
हमारे समुदाय में शामिल हों
हमारे Telegram चैनल @strategybin से जुड़ें और प्राप्त करें: ✓ दैनिक ट्रेडिंग सिग्नल ✓ विशेष रणनीति विश्लेषण ✓ बाजार की प्रवृत्ति पर अलर्ट ✓ शुरुआती के लिए शिक्षण सामग्री

